Graveyard with collection of lichen-spotted markers, ob. 1722-1946. Set in unkempt grounds with creeper- or ivy-covered piers to perimeter supporting wrought iron double gates.
A graveyard representing an important component of the ecclesiastical heritage of north County Wexford [SMR WX003-008001-] with a collection of markers signed by James Byrne (----) of Clone exemplifying the Irish Churchyard Sculpture tradition in County Wexford: meanwhile, a plaque (1998) commemorates the unmarked plots 'in which are buried many of those who fell at the Battle of Arklow [9th June 1798]'.
